Yahoo Rolls Out oneSearch In Canada And Europe

Yahoo isn’t waiting for consumers to download its mobile application Go or for handset makers to distribute it. The company is stepping up its push to make Go’s central feature, oneSearch, available via any Web-enabled mobile phone. This evening Yahoo oneSearch, which launched in the U.S. in March, replaces existing Yahoo mobile search in five European countries (the UK, Spain, Italy, Germany, France) and Canada. Yahoo is also distributing ads on European oneSearch, as it did in the U.S., at beta launch.
